Our review of the APC 600VA UPS finds it is a practical, no-frills backup for home offices and small network setups; the single biggest reason to buy is dependable short-term battery power and surge protection for critical devices like routers, modems and a desktop PC. This renewed BN600U1R provides 600VA/330W of backup capacity, a modest 490 joules of surge energy, and a convenient USB charger port, making it a sensible choice for anyone who needs to keep connectivity and basic equipment running through brief outages without paying for a larger UPS.
Key Features
- 600VA / 330W backup power: Keeps a router, modem or a desktop and peripherals running long enough to save work and stay connected during short outages.
- Seven total outlets: Five outlets offer battery backup plus surge protection while two provide surge protection only for less critical devices.
- USB charger port: The built-in 1.5A USB port charges phones and small electronics without occupying an AC outlet.
- Wall-mountable design: Small footprint and a right-angle 5 ft power cord with a 3-prong plug let you tuck it behind furniture or mount it on a wall to save desk space.
- Replaceable battery: The battery is user-replaceable using APC APCRBC154 replacements, extending the unit's service life.
Who It's For
The APC 600VA UPS is best for homeowners, remote workers and small business users who need to protect networking gear, a single desktop setup or a gaming console from brief power interruptions. Its capacity favors devices that need graceful shutdown time and continuous internet access rather than powering high-draw workstations or servers.
People who require long runtime for multiple high-power devices, rack-mounted enterprise gear, or extended outage support should look at higher-capacity UPS models. Those who want advanced LCD telemetry or built-in Wi-Fi management should consider more feature-rich units.

Specifications
| Model | BN600U1R (Renewed) |
| Capacity | 600VA / 330W |
| Outlets | 7 total (5 battery backup + surge, 2 surge only) |
| USB Port | 1 x 1.5A USB charger |
| Surge Energy Rating | 490 Joules |
| Power Cord | 5 ft right-angle 3-prong plug (NEMA 5-15P) |
| Battery Replacement | Replaceable APCRBC154 (sold separately) |

Frequently Asked Questions
Can this UPS keep a router and modem running?
Yes; with its 600VA capacity it can keep typical home networking gear running through short outages to maintain connectivity.
Is the battery replaceable?
Yes; the unit uses a replaceable APC battery model APCRBC154 sold separately to extend service life.
Does it work with Mac for shutdown management?
PowerChute management is for supported Windows versions; Mac users should use native Energy Saver settings for basic control.
